Falling back to the nearest node though, should be handled if memory-less nodes is enabled, which in the problematic case isn't. > > NUMA_NO_NODE should fallback to the current memory allocation policy but > it seems by inserting it here you would end up just with the default node > for the processor. I picked this spot (compared to 2/2) because a number of paths are funneling through here, and in this case it shouldn't be a very hot path.
